About Barry Cooper
Barry Cooper is a scholar working on Sociology and Political Science, Education, Materials Chemistry, Paleontology and Earth-Surface Processes, having authored 148 papers that have together received 2.9k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Qualitative Comparative Analysis Research (20 papers), Catalytic Processes in Materials Science (17 papers), Social Work Education and Practice (11 papers), Building materials and conservation (11 papers), Paleontology and Stratigraphy of Fossils (10 papers), Vehicle emissions and performance (9 papers), Archaeological Research and Protection (9 papers) and Geochemistry and Geologic Mapping (9 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Space and Planetary Science (52 citations), Paleontology (269 citations), Accounting (388 citations), Earth-Surface Processes (203 citations) and Geology (139 citations). Barry Cooper has collaborated with scholars based in Australia, United Kingdom and United States. Frequent co-authors include Judith Glaesser, Máiréad Dunne, Satirenjit Kaur Johl, Philomena Leung, Tony Harries, Glenn A. Brock, G. J. K. Acres, Graeme Wines, Dolores Pereira and Dina Wahyuni. Their work appears in journals such as SAE technical papers on CD-ROM/SAE technical paper series, Geological Society London Special Publications, Episodes, Journal of Paleontology and Managerial Auditing Journal.
